[经济学]第4章+数据库.ppt

  1. 1、本文档共32页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
[经济学]第4章数据库

天津商业大学 天津商业大学 * 第4章 数据库 4.1 设计数据库 4.2 数据库的创建及基本操作 4.4 查看和修改数据库结构 4.3 在数据库中添加和移去数据表 4.5 数据字典 退出 4.1 设计数据库 4.1.3 确定所需字段 退出 4.1.2 将需求分类放入表 4.1.1 分析数据需求 4.1.5 设计优化 4.1.4 确定关系 4.1.1 分析数据需求 1)明确数据库的目的,即需要从数据库中得到哪些信息。2)确定需要保存哪些主题的信息(表),以及每个主题需要保存哪些信息(表中的字段)。 3)和数据库使用人员多交换意见。 1)仔细研究需要从数据库中提取的信息,并把这些信息分成各种基本主题,每个主题都是一个独立的表。 2)注意防止删除有用的信息,同一信息尽量只保存一次,这样将减少出错的可能性。 4.1.2 将需求分类放入表 数据库设计的步骤: 1)明确目的 2)确定需要的表 3)确定所需字段 4)确定关系 5)设计求精 4.1.3 确定所需字段 确定字段的技巧: (1)每个字段直接和表的主题相关 (2)不要包含可推导得到或需计算的数据 (3)收集所需的全部信息 (4)以最小的逻辑单位存储信息 (5)使用主关键字段:即可以唯一确定存储在表中每个记录的一个或一组字段,它能够迅速关联多个表中的数据,并把数据组合在一起 在选择主关键字时需要注意: 1)Visual FoxPro 不允许在主关键字段中有重复值或 null 值 2)主关键字段不能太长,以方便记忆和键入 3)主关键字段值最好使用能满足存储要求的最小长度 4.1.4 确定关系 数据表之间的关系可以分为: (1)一对一关系:在一对一关系中,表 A 的一个记录在表 B 中只能对应一个记录,而表 B 中的一个记录在表 A 中也只能有一个记录与之对应。 (2)一对多关系:在一对多关系中,表A的一个记录在表B中对应多个记录,而表B的一个记录在表A中只有一个记录与之对应,这是关系型数据库中最普通的关系。 (3)多对多关系:在多对多关系中,表 A 的一个记录在表 B 中可以对应多个记录,而表 B 的一个记录在表 A 中也可以对应多个记录。 4.1.5 设计优化 数据库设计好之后,还需要注意的问题: (1)字段:是否遗忘了字段?是否有需要的信息没包括进去? (2)主关键字:是否为每个表选择了合适的主关键字?在使用这个主关键字查找具体记录时,它是否很容易记忆和键入?要确保主关键字段的值不会出现重复。 (3)重复信息:是否在某个表中重复输入了同样的信息?如果是,需要将该表分成两个一对多关系的表。 (4)表:是否有这么一个字段很多而记录项却很少的表,而且许多记录中的字段值为空?如果有,就要考虑重新设计该表,使它的字段减少,记录增多。 4.2 数据库的创建及基本操作 4.2.3 打开数据库 退出 4.2.2 在项目中添加数据库 4.2.1 创建数据库 4.2.5 删除数据库 4.2.4 关闭数据库 4.2.1 创建数据库 1)命令方式:CREATE DATABASE 数据库名 2)数据库向导 3)数据库设计器 4.2.3 打开数据库 1)命令方式:OPEN DATABASE 数据库名 说明:使用SET命令可以将某一打开的数据库指定为当前数据库,格式为:SET DATABASE TO 数据库名 2)菜单方式: 4.2.2 在项目中添加数据库 可以使用项目管理器中的“添加”按钮将数据库添加到项目中。 4.2.4 关闭数据库 1)命令方式:CLOSE DATABASE [ALL]或CLOSE ALL 说明:CLOSE DATABASE关闭当前数据库和它所有的表 2)菜单操作: 4.2.5 删除数据库 1)命令方式:DELETE DATABASE 数据库名 [DELETE TABLES] 2)项目管理器 4.3 在数据库中添加和移去数据表 4.3.3 从数据库中移去数据表 退出 4.3.2 向数据库中添加数据表 4.3.1 在数据库中建立新表 4.3.4 访问其他数据库中的表 4.3.1 在数据库中建立新表 1)当数据库处于打开状态时,可以使用建立自由表的方法在数据库中建立新表,所建立的新表将自动添加到打开的数据库中 2)数据库设计器 4.3.2 向数据库中添加数据表 1)命令方式:ADD TABLE 数据表名 示例:OPEN DATABASE 教学管理 ADD TABLE 学生表 2)数据库设计器 数据库表:与数据库相关联的表 自由表:与数据库无关联的表 数据库表与自由表之间可以相互转化。 4.3.3 从数据库中移去数据表 1)命令方式:R

文档评论(0)

qiwqpu54 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档